Career path

**Career Role** Description
Dietetic Assistant Assist registered dietitians in planning and implementing nutrition programs for patients with various health conditions.
Registered Dietitian Work with patients to assess and improve their nutrition and eating habits, and develop personalized nutrition plans.
Nutritionist Provide nutrition advice to individuals, groups, and communities, and develop nutrition programs for various settings.
Food Scientist Conduct research and development in food science, including food safety, nutrition, and product development.
Food Technologist Develop and implement food processing and manufacturing technologies, ensuring food safety and quality.

Course content


Nutrition and Dietetics Fundamentals: This unit provides an introduction to the principles of nutrition and dietetics, including the science of nutrition, nutritional needs, and the role of dietetics in promoting health and wellbeing. •
Human Nutrition: This unit explores the nutritional needs of different life stages, including infancy, childhood, adolescence, adulthood, and old age, as well as the nutritional requirements for different populations, such as athletes and individuals with specific dietary needs. •
Macronutrients and Micronutrients: This unit delves into the composition of macronutrients (carbohydrates, proteins, and fats) and micronutrients (vitamins and minerals), including their functions, sources, and recommended daily intake. •
Nutrition and Disease: This unit examines the relationship between nutrition and various diseases, including cardiovascular disease, diabetes, and obesity, as well as the role of dietetics in preventing and managing these conditions. •
Food Science and Technology: This unit covers the science behind food production, processing, and preservation, including the principles of food chemistry, microbiology, and physics, as well as the impact of food technology on nutrition and health. •
Nutrition and Lifestyle: This unit explores the impact of lifestyle factors, such as physical activity, stress, and sleep, on nutrition and health, as well as the role of dietetics in promoting healthy lifestyle choices. •
Nutrition and Culture: This unit examines the role of culture and societal factors in shaping food choices and nutrition practices, including the impact of cultural and social norms on eating habits and health outcomes. •
Nutrition and Policy: This unit analyzes the role of nutrition policy and practice in promoting public health, including the development and implementation of nutrition guidelines, food policies, and public health initiatives. •
Clinical Nutrition: This unit provides practical experience in assessing and managing patients with specific nutritional needs, including those with chronic diseases, malnutrition, and other health conditions. •
Research Methods in Nutrition and Dietetics: This unit introduces students to the principles of research design, data collection, and analysis in nutrition and dietetics, including the use of statistical methods and research ethics.
